This 4-inch downpipe-back exhaust system is designed for 2013-2018 Ram 2500 and 3500 pickup trucks equipped with the 6.7L Cummins turbo-diesel engine. It retains the existing downpipe and replaces the exhaust from the downpipe connection toward the rear of the truck. Choose a non-muffled configuration or a version with a muffler. Both options use mandrel-bent, 2mm-thick T-409 stainless steel. The system does not fit Cab & Chassis models or Ram 2500 trucks with factory air-ride suspension.

Product Overview

This product is a 4-inch downpipe-back exhaust system, not a short DPF replacement pipe or a turbo-back exhaust system.

A downpipe-back system retains the truck’s existing downpipe and replaces the exhaust components located behind the downpipe connection. This configuration provides a consistent 4-inch exhaust path toward the rear of the truck.

Two versions are available. The non-muffled option provides a louder and more direct diesel exhaust tone. The muffler-equipped version offers a deeper but more controlled sound that may be better suited to daily driving, towing, and longer trips.

The system is constructed from mandrel-bent T-409 stainless steel with a listed 2mm wall thickness. Actual exhaust sound and vehicle response vary by cab style, wheelbase, vehicle condition, engine calibration, and installation.

Vehicle Fitment

Fits:

  • 2013-2018 Ram 2500 pickup trucks
  • 2013-2018 Ram 3500 pickup trucks
  • 6.7L Cummins turbo-diesel engine

Does not fit:

  • Cab & Chassis vehicles
  • Ram 2500 trucks equipped with factory air-ride suspension

Additional fitment notes:

  • This system retains the existing downpipe.
  • Fitment may vary by cab style, bed length, wheelbase, suspension, and existing exhaust modifications.
  • Minor trimming may be required for certain shorter-wheelbase configurations.
  • Confirm the vehicle’s suspension, wheelbase, and factory exhaust layout before ordering.
  • Assemble and test-fit all pipe sections before cutting or permanently modifying the system.
  • Compatibility with Ram 4500 and 5500 models is not confirmed for this downpipe-back product.

Installation Notes

Professional installation is recommended to confirm correct routing, alignment, and clearance around the frame, suspension, drivetrain, fuel tank, and body.

The original product information describes the system as a bolt-on design and estimates approximately one hour for installation using common hand tools. This is an estimate rather than a guaranteed installation time.

Actual installation time varies according to vehicle condition, corrosion, cab style, wheelbase, existing modifications, available equipment, and installer experience.

Minor trimming may be required for certain shorter-wheelbase configurations. Assemble and test-fit the complete system before making permanent cuts.

The supplied information does not confirm whether welding is required. Verify whether every connection uses clamps or whether any section must be welded.

Some factory clamps, hangers, fasteners, or mounting components may need to be reused. Keep all removed factory hardware until installation is complete.
